This is an automated email from the git hooks/post-receive script. ebourg-guest pushed a commit to branch master in repository shiro.
commit 4b5bd6e0e4097b4d4d4ca5e01179e93a3648b833 Merge: e1cf2c5 21ae204 Author: Emmanuel Bourg <[email protected]> Date: Wed Nov 16 15:17:46 2016 +0100 Merge tag 'upstream/1.3.2' Upstream version 1.3.2 all/pom.xml | 16 +- core/pom.xml | 2 +- .../shiro/aop/DefaultAnnotationResolver.java | 7 +- .../authc/credential/SimpleCredentialsMatcher.java | 3 +- .../shiro/authz/permission/DomainPermission.java | 1 - .../shiro/authz/permission/WildcardPermission.java | 36 +- .../shiro/cache/MemoryConstrainedCacheManager.java | 4 +- .../src/main/java/org/apache/shiro/config/Ini.java | 15 +- .../shiro/config/IniSecurityManagerFactory.java | 6 + .../org/apache/shiro/config/ReflectionBuilder.java | 459 ++++++++++++++++++-- .../org/apache/shiro/config/event/BeanEvent.java | 33 +- .../apache/shiro/config/event/BeanListener.java | 31 +- .../shiro/config/event/BeanListenerSupport.java | 49 +++ .../shiro/config/event/ConfiguredBeanEvent.java | 31 +- .../shiro/config/event/DestroyedBeanEvent.java | 30 +- .../shiro/config/event/InitializedBeanEvent.java | 30 +- .../shiro/config/event/InstantiatedBeanEvent.java | 30 +- .../config/event/LoggingBeanEventListener.java | 36 +- .../org/apache/shiro/crypto/hash/AbstractHash.java | 2 +- .../org/apache/shiro/crypto/hash/SimpleHash.java | 4 +- .../crypto/hash/format/ProvidedHashFormat.java | 6 +- .../main/java/org/apache/shiro/event/Event.java | 35 +- .../main/java/org/apache/shiro/event/EventBus.java | 85 ++++ .../java/org/apache/shiro/event/EventBusAware.java | 44 ++ .../java/org/apache/shiro/event/Subscribe.java | 45 ++ .../support/AnnotationEventListenerResolver.java | 96 +++++ .../shiro/event/support/DefaultEventBus.java | 219 ++++++++++ .../shiro/event/support/EventClassComparator.java | 74 ++++ .../apache/shiro/event/support/EventListener.java | 56 +++ .../event/support/EventListenerComparator.java | 71 ++++ .../shiro/event/support/EventListenerResolver.java | 50 +++ .../support/SingleArgumentMethodEventListener.java | 84 ++++ .../shiro/event/support/TypedEventListener.java | 24 +- .../shiro/mgt/AbstractRememberMeManager.java | 13 +- .../apache/shiro/mgt/CachingSecurityManager.java | 62 ++- .../org/apache/shiro/mgt/RealmSecurityManager.java | 36 ++ .../apache/shiro/mgt/SessionsSecurityManager.java | 31 ++ .../org/apache/shiro/realm/AuthorizingRealm.java | 4 +- .../{JndiLdapRealm.java => DefaultLdapRealm.java} | 10 +- .../shiro/realm/ldap/JndiLdapContextFactory.java | 6 +- .../org/apache/shiro/realm/ldap/JndiLdapRealm.java | 460 ++------------------- .../shiro/realm/ldap/LdapContextFactory.java | 2 +- .../session/mgt/AbstractNativeSessionManager.java | 44 +- .../mgt/AbstractValidatingSessionManager.java | 6 +- .../ExecutorServiceSessionValidationScheduler.java | 29 +- .../main/java/org/apache/shiro/util/Assert.java | 407 ++++++++++++++++++ .../java/org/apache/shiro/util/ClassUtils.java | 27 ++ .../org/apache/shiro/util/CollectionUtils.java | 13 +- .../org/apache/shiro/util/JavaEnvironment.java | 23 +- .../credential/DefaultPasswordServiceTest.groovy | 19 +- .../shiro/config/ReflectionBuilderTest.groovy | 216 +++++----- .../apache/shiro/config/event/BeanEventTest.groovy | 33 +- .../event/LoggingBeanEventListenerTest.groovy | 33 +- .../groovy/org/apache/shiro/event/EventTest.groovy | 35 +- .../AnnotationEventListenerResolverTest.groovy | 45 ++ .../org/apache/shiro/event/support/BarEvent.groovy | 24 +- .../org/apache/shiro/event/support/BazEvent.groovy | 24 +- .../shiro/event/support/DefaultEventBusTest.groovy | 175 ++++++++ .../support/ErroneouslyAnnotatedSubscriber.groovy | 24 +- .../shiro/event/support/ErrorCausingEvent.groovy | 24 +- .../event/support/EventClassComparatorTest.groovy | 64 +++ .../support/EventListenerComparatorTest.groovy | 71 ++++ .../support/ExceptionThrowingSubscriber.groovy | 25 +- .../org/apache/shiro/event/support/FooEvent.groovy | 24 +- .../support/InvalidMethodModiferSubscriber.groovy | 25 +- .../event/support/NotAnnotatedSubscriber.groovy | 26 +- .../apache/shiro/event/support/SimpleEvent.groovy | 24 +- .../shiro/event/support/SimpleSubscriber.groovy | 25 +- .../SingleArgumentMethodEventListenerTest.groovy | 104 +++++ .../event/support/SubclassTestSubscriber.groovy | 30 +- .../shiro/event/support/TestSubscriber.groovy | 31 +- .../apache/shiro/aop/AnnotationResolverTest.java | 10 + .../authz/permission/DomainPermissionTest.java | 3 + .../authz/permission/WildcardPermissionTest.java | 29 ++ .../apache/shiro/config/RecordingBeanListener.java | 91 ++++ ...dapRealmTest.java => DefaultLdapRealmTest.java} | 17 +- .../apache/shiro/realm/ldap/JndiLdapRealmTest.java | 134 +----- .../session/mgt/DefaultSessionManagerTest.java | 25 ++ .../subject/SimplePrincipalCollectionTest.java | 32 +- pom.xml | 89 +++- samples/aspectj/pom.xml | 2 +- samples/guice/pom.xml | 130 ++++++ .../samples/guice/SampleShiroGuiceBootstrap.java | 44 ++ .../SampleShiroNativeSessionsServletModule.java | 75 ++++ .../samples/guice/SampleShiroServletModule.java | 91 ++++ samples/guice/src/main/resources/log4j.properties | 47 +++ .../src/main/webapp/WEB-INF/shiro.ini | 3 +- .../guice/src/main/webapp/WEB-INF/web.xml | 35 +- .../guice/src/main/webapp/account/index.jsp | 34 +- samples/guice/src/main/webapp/home.jsp | 69 ++++ .../guice/src/main/webapp/include.jsp | 30 +- .../guice/src/main/webapp/index.jsp | 27 +- samples/guice/src/main/webapp/login.jsp | 110 +++++ .../guice/src/main/webapp/style.css | 46 ++- .../shiro/samples/guice/AbstractContainerTest.java | 89 ++++ .../samples/guice/ContainerIntegrationTest.java | 79 ++++ samples/pom.xml | 20 +- samples/{quickstart => quickstart-guice}/pom.xml | 34 +- .../src/main/java/QuickstartGuice.java | 118 ++++++ .../src/main/java/QuickstartShiroModule.java | 34 +- .../src/main/resources/log4j.properties | 36 ++ .../quickstart-guice/src/main/resources/shiro.ini | 58 +++ samples/quickstart/pom.xml | 18 +- samples/spring-client/pom.xml | 2 +- samples/spring-hibernate/pom.xml | 2 +- samples/spring/pom.xml | 2 +- samples/web/pom.xml | 2 +- samples/web/src/main/webapp/WEB-INF/shiro.ini | 2 + src/site/resources/images/apache-shiro-logo.png | Bin 0 -> 20928 bytes src/site/resources/images/asf_logo.png | Bin 0 -> 18372 bytes tools/pom.xml => src/site/site.xml | 45 +- support/aspectj/pom.xml | 2 +- support/cas/pom.xml | 2 +- .../shiro/cas/CasAuthenticationException.java | 3 + .../main/java/org/apache/shiro/cas/CasFilter.java | 3 + .../main/java/org/apache/shiro/cas/CasRealm.java | 3 + .../org/apache/shiro/cas/CasSubjectFactory.java | 3 + .../main/java/org/apache/shiro/cas/CasToken.java | 3 + .../org/apache/shiro/cas/CasRealmTest.groovy | 3 + .../org/apache/shiro/cas/CasTokenTest.groovy | 3 + .../shiro/cas/MockServiceTicketValidator.groovy | 3 + support/ehcache/pom.xml | 4 +- .../apache/shiro/cache/ehcache/EhCacheManager.java | 8 +- support/features/pom.xml | 5 +- support/features/src/main/resources/features.xml | 19 + support/guice/pom.xml | 4 +- .../org/apache/shiro/guice/web/ShiroWebModule.java | 4 +- .../apache/shiro/guice/web/ShiroWebModuleTest.java | 9 +- support/{quartz => hazelcast}/pom.xml | 20 +- .../hazelcast/cache/HazelcastCacheManager.java | 245 +++++++++++ .../cache/HazelcastCacheManagerTest.groovy | 182 ++++++++ .../hazelcast/src/test/resources/log4j.properties | 35 ++ support/pom.xml | 3 +- support/quartz/pom.xml | 2 +- support/spring/pom.xml | 2 +- tools/hasher/pom.xml | 2 +- tools/pom.xml | 2 +- web/pom.xml | 2 +- .../apache/shiro/web/env/EnvironmentLoader.java | 19 +- .../authc/BasicHttpAuthenticationFilter.java | 37 ++ .../shiro/web/servlet/ShiroHttpServletRequest.java | 1 + .../web/servlet/ShiroHttpServletResponse.java | 4 + .../org/apache/shiro/web/servlet/SimpleCookie.java | 28 +- .../shiro/web/session/HttpServletSession.java | 2 +- .../web/session/mgt/DefaultWebSessionManager.java | 15 + .../java/org/apache/shiro/web/util/WebUtils.java | 5 +- .../shiro/web/env/EnvironmentLoaderTest.groovy | 88 ++++ .../shiro/web/env/IniWebEnvironmentTest.groovy | 4 +- .../apache/shiro/web/env/MockWebEnvironment.groovy | 66 +++ .../servlet/ShiroHttpServletResponseTest.groovy | 166 ++++++++ .../mgt/DefaultWebSessionManagerTest.groovy | 4 + .../org/apache/shiro/web/util/WebUtilsTest.groovy | 175 ++++++++ .../authc/BasicHttpFilterAuthenticationTest.java | 98 ++++- .../apache/shiro/web/servlet/SimpleCookieTest.java | 33 ++ .../shiro/web/session/HttpServletSessionTest.java | 63 +++ 155 files changed, 5645 insertions(+), 1441 deletions(-) -- Alioth's /usr/local/bin/git-commit-notice on /srv/git.debian.org/git/pkg-java/shiro.git _______________________________________________ pkg-java-commits mailing list [email protected] http://lists.alioth.debian.org/cgi-bin/mailman/listinfo/pkg-java-commits

